How to exclude subfolders?
« on: August 20, 2014, 01:21:44 pm »

I have just one folder i want to auto update. There i have ~100 testfiles.
But i have there also subfolders with BDs and test patterns and
don't want this stuff in MC.

Re: How to exclude subfolders?
« Reply #1 on: August 20, 2014, 01:26:44 pm »

Set up an auto import pointing to the parent folder.  Then add the folder you'd like to exclude, this time in the mode "Exclude this folder and all child folders".
